1.在/opt/目录下创建第一个shell脚本 文件命名为 fibonacci.sh; 2.编写fibonacci.sh脚本,编辑代码(通过vim编辑器编辑)并使其最后以“数字1+数字2+...+数字10=总和”的形式输出到控制台, 注意输出表达式中勿包含空格; 3.给/opt/fibonacci.sh赋予执行权限; 4.点击“评测”按钮; (点击“评测”按钮 执行的操作相当于执行了 cd /opt/; ./fibonacci.sh)
时间: 2023-07-15 22:13:25 浏览: 495
Shell 脚本编程最佳实践.doc
好的,以下是需要编写的 fibonacci.sh 脚本的代码:
```bash
#!/bin/bash
# 定义一个函数,用于计算斐波那契数列前10项的和
fibonacci() {
a=0
b=1
sum=1
for i in $(seq 1 9); do
c=$((a + b))
a=$b
b=$c
sum=$((sum + c))
done
echo $sum
}
# 调用 fibonacci 函数,将结果输出到控制台
echo "1+2+3+4+5+6+7+8+9+10=$(fibonacci)"
```
编写完成后,需要给 fibonacci.sh 脚本赋予执行权限,可以使用以下命令:
```bash
chmod +x /opt/fibonacci.sh
```
最后,点击“评测”按钮,即可执行脚本并输出结果。
阅读全文